Output 52d0d166c33a72a620766263b326d858a6d69c11e1d00ef0173d19a3b4d04f02:1

value
19543
script pubkey
OP_0 OP_PUSHBYTES_20 e5c674c851f2e06b21d7dc69658fcd1f45b056e8
address
bc1quhr8fjz37tsxkgwhm35ktr7drazmq4hgm0a802
transaction
52d0d166c33a72a620766263b326d858a6d69c11e1d00ef0173d19a3b4d04f02